The Better Business Bureau (BBB) has received your complaint. Thank you for granting us the opportunity to assist both you and the business to resolve this dispute. The BBB is currently presenting your complaint to the business; we will attempt to resolve this matter within six (6) weeks. A variety of factors may shorten or extend this time frame, notably the accessibility of the business about which you are complaining. Should you fail to hear back from the Bureau within this time frame, please feel free to contact your assigned mediator (listed above) through our general number, (212) 533-7500, by entering their name where prompted by the system.
The Better Business Bureau is a private, nonprofit organization without the powers of an enforcement agency; as such, we cannot compel a business to grant you a particular settlement. BBB mediation is a voluntary process. A central function of the dispute resolution process is to enhance communication between the parties and, in so doing, foster a greater appreciation of contradictory positions. Utilizing such efforts, we often attain a mutually satisfactory resolution of disputes brought to our attention. We hope that we are able to resolve this dispute as well.

Just to let you know what happened was I had a loan for $200 with Interim Cash, LTD. paying $60 every pay period. When i tried to call to get them to pay it off either I had to leave a message and or got hung up on. They continued to debit my account for almost a year and at one pint sent me an email stating my fee went from $60 to $35 every pay period since I was a valued customer-replied to the email and no response no calls etc., paid them $1200 and some change, until I recently closed my account.

Contact your bank. Ask for the number to or name of their ACH processor. Your bank will have that info. Contact them and revoke authorization and make them aware via email of your issue. Document who you speak with and save the email
